„NFB“ (Nadir/Forward/Backward) Scanning UAV LiDAR Sensor • laser pulse repetition rate up to 1.8 MHz • measurement rate up to 1,500,000 meas./sec • scan speed up to 400 lines/second • operating flight altitude up to 720 m / 2,350 ft • Field of View up to 100° • compact & lightweight (2 kg / 4.4 lbs) • Nadir/Forward/Backward Scanning for unrivaled completeness of scan data even on vertical structures and narrow canyons • cutting edge RIEGL technology providing: - echo signal digitization - multiple target capability - online waveform processing - multiple-time-around processing • easily mountable to unmanned platforms (UAVs) and small manned aircrafts The new RIEGL VUX-120 is a lightweight and versatile airborne laser scanner offering a wide field of view of 100 degrees and an extremely fast data acquisition rate of up to 1.8 MHz. Thus, it is perfectly suited for high point density corridor mapping applications. The measuring beam of the RIEGL VUX-120 is consecutively scanned in three different directions: it alternates from strictly nadir, to +10 degrees forward, and to -10 degrees backward. This allows data acquisition with an unrivaled completeness in data capture, especially in challenging environments with vertical surfaces and narrow canyons. The scanner provides an internal data storage capacity of 1 TByte and a removeable 240 GByte CFast card and is equipped with interfaces for an external INS/GNSS system as well as to control up to two external cameras. The sophisticated design of the RIEGL VUX-120 allows smooth integration on UAS/UAV/RPAS, small manned aeroplanes like gyrocopters but also on helicopters. RIEGL VUX-120 Scan Pattern „NFB“ (Nadir/Forward/Backward) top view side view Forward Scan Line Nadir Scan Line Backward Scan Line Nadir Scanning Flight Direction Forward/Backward Scan Angle in Swath Center Forward/Backward Scan Angle at Swath Edges The RIEGL VUX-120 offers a sophisticated scan pattern consisting of scan lines with periodically changing directions. The scan directions in the center of the scan lines change consecutively from strictly nadir, to +10 degrees forward and to -10 degrees backward.
